What does 'urgent care' mean?

Seek urgent care when:

  • You're sick or injured
  • You can't get into a same-day appointment with your current doctor
  • Your issue needs attention but isn't an emergency

Urgent care helps when you have:

  • Allergies, runny nose, sore throat, ear pain, sinus pain
  • Rashes, small cuts, abrasions, insect bites
  • Fever, cough, body aches
  • Upset stomach, diarrhea, nausea
  • Urinary complaints (urgency, burning when you urinate)
  • Bone, joint pain unrelated to a major injury

Emergency? Call 911 

If you're having symptoms of a life-threatening condition, don't wait. Call 911 or go to your nearest ER. This includes symptoms of a heart attack or stroke, suicidal thoughts, severe injury, or inability to breathe.
